It is difficult to accurately predict which specific youngtimer cars will be popular as preferences can vary among car enthusiasts and trends can change. However, based on current trends and the popularity of certain models, here are a few youngtimer cars that could continue to gain attention in 2023

1. Porsche 911 (964 generation): The Porsche 911 from the 964 generation (produced from 1989 to 1994) has been gaining popularity among collectors. With its classic styling, iconic silhouette, and improved performance, the 964 has become a desirable choice for those seeking a youngtimer sports car.
2. BMW M3 (E36 generation): The BMW M3 from the E36 generation (manufactured from 1992 to 1999) is another popular youngtimer. Known for its balanced handling, powerful inline-six engine, and timeless design, the E36 M3 has been rising in popularity as enthusiasts recognize its value and potential for future appreciation.

3. Honda NSX: The Honda NSX, or Acura NSX in the United States, is a legendary sports car that was produced from 1990 to 2005. With its mid-engine layout, precise handling, and innovative technology, the NSX has gained a dedicated following and has seen a surge in interest in recent years.

4. Mercedes-Benz 190E 2.3-16 Cosworth: This performance-oriented sedan, produced from 1983 to 1988, is the result of a collaboration between Mercedes-Benz and Cosworth. The 190E 2.3-16 Cosworth features a powerful 2.3-liter engine, aggressive aerodynamics, and a reputation for being a capable and fun-to-drive youngtimer.

5. Toyota Supra (MK IV): The fourth-generation Toyota Supra, manufactured from 1993 to 2002, has become an icon among automotive enthusiasts. With its timeless design, powerful twin-turbo inline-six engine, and rear-wheel drive, the MK IV Supra has gained a cult following and has seen a resurgence in popularity thanks to its appearance in the Fast and Furious movies. These are just a few examples of youngtimer cars that could remain popular in 2023.
However, as tastes can change, it is always important to consider personal preferences and conduct research before making a purchasing decision. Ultimately, the appeal of youngtimer cars lies in their unique combination of classic design, modern features, and the nostalgia they evoke for a specific era in automotive history.
